Transaction 2500868bee669515612b718f470c559f55a4e199a0d1d84ebdc862c45e166360

1 Input
2 Outputs
  • 2500868bee669515612b718f470c559f55a4e199a0d1d84ebdc862c45e166360:0
  • value  25098764
    address  14q7zxQjrrkV5xp16RGrhdbcff1PaAEdcy
  • 2500868bee669515612b718f470c559f55a4e199a0d1d84ebdc862c45e166360:1
  • value  82803
    address  18VcygYrdMmvZQuy6Xc4d7irRFJt38o3h3